Why Rome Is Still The World’s Best City To Discover On Foot
The result stands up because the ranking draws on verified traveler activity, combining volume and satisfaction, rather than soft travel sentiment. Rome’s center works on foot because the key distances are short and the street pattern still carries the logic of an older city. Piazza Venezia, the Imperial Fora, the Pantheon, Piazza Navona, Trevi Fountain and the Spanish Steps can be connected through routes where movement matters as much as the stop.

WTTC’s 25th Global Summit Heads to the Eternal City
As the curtains closed on the World Travel & Tourism Council’s (WTTC) 2024 Global Summit in Perth, Western Australia, the global tourism body announced the Italian capital of Rome as the host city for the 2025 WTTC Global Summit. The 2025 Global Summit marks the first time the event will be held in the historic heart of Italy, the seat of ancient empires and cultural heritage.

Radisson Collection expands its footprint in Italy
Radisson Collection has strengthened its presence in Italy with the opening of its sixth hotel, the highly anticipated Radisson Collection Hotel, Roma Antica. Nestled in the heart of Rome’s historic city center, the hotel is situated in a prime location near the iconic Altare della Patria, the Pantheon, Piazza Venezia, and ancient ruins of Largo di Torre Argentina, Capitolium Hill.

Italy - what to look forward to this Spring 2024
Rome will be celebrating its legendary birthday on the 21st of April. According to legend, Rome was founded on April 21, 753 BCE. So, on this date, there is a holiday to celebrate, the Natale di Roma.
Airport Handling Expands with Seven-Year License to Operate at Rome Fiumicino Airport
Airport Handling, a subsidiary of global air and travel services provider dnata, has been granted a seven-year ground handling license by Aeroporti di Roma to operate at Rome Fiumicino Airport (FCO). The company plans to commence operations in the second quarter of 2024 and will provide ramp and passenger services to airlines in Rome.
Minister Bartlett En Route to Paris for 173rd BIE General Assembly
Minister of Tourism, Hon. Edmund Bartlett, is set to represent Jamaica at the much anticipated 173rd General Assembly of the Bureau International des Expositions (BIE) in Paris, France. The BIE is the Intergovernmental Organization overseeing and regulating international exhibitions lasting more than three weeks, including World Expos, Specialised Expos, Horticultural Expos, and the Triennale di Milano.
